2080-LC10-12AWA Programmable Logic Controller
Overview
The 2080-LC10-12AWA is a compact programmable logic controller designed for small-scale automation and machine control tasks. Combining reliable processing capability with integrated digital I/O, it offers a practical solution for equipment manufacturers, system integrators, and industrial users seeking efficient control of standalone machines and simple automation systems.
Its compact footprint makes installation easy in control panels with limited space, while relay outputs provide flexibility for controlling a variety of field devices.

Technical Specifications
| Parameter | Specification |
|---|---|
| Model | 2080-LC10-12AWA |
| Controller Type | Programmable Logic Controller (PLC) |
| Power Supply | 120/240 VAC |
| Digital Inputs | 8 |
| Digital Outputs | 4 |
| Output Type | Relay |
| Total I/O Points | 12 |
| Communication Port | USB |
| Programming Method | Ladder Logic |
| Mounting | DIN Rail / Panel Mount |
| Operating Temperature | -20°C to +65°C |
